PY - 2025 SP - 1532-1535 SN - 2547-8516 UR - https://euromedacademy.org/book-of-proceedings/ AB - Influencers within the metaverse represent a burgeoning topic in the discipline of marketing. This topic particularly captivates the interest of numerous scholars and industry professionals due to the simultaneous existence of human and virtual influencers within the metaverse. There is a need for a methodical approach to the examination and synthesis of academic literature within this emerging domain. This research adopts a systematic review of the literature (Tranfield et al., 2003; Loureiro et al., 2020), drawing upon 217 pertinent Web of Science and Scopus articles. The research provides relevant research themes, methodologies, theoretical frameworks, variables, antecedents, consequences, managerial implications, and potential avenues for further study. ER -
